Driveway Spalling Repair in West Des Moines, IA

Driveway spalling repair services address the issue of surface deterioration caused by the peeling, flaking, or chipping of concrete or asphalt surfaces. This type of repair is typically needed on driveways that have developed cracks, surface pitting, or loose pieces due to weather conditions, age, or ground movement. Projects often involve removing the damaged material, preparing the surface, and applying new concrete or asphalt patches to restore a smooth, durable surface. FAQ

Driveway Spalling Repair Questions

What causes driveway spalling? Spalling often occurs due to freeze-thaw cycles, water infiltration, and temperature changes that weaken the concrete surface.

How can spalling damage be identified? Signs include flaking, cracking, or pitted areas on the driveway surface, which may be visible or felt when walking or driving over it.

Is spalling repair necessary for safety? Yes, repairing spalling helps prevent further deterioration and reduces the risk of tripping hazards or damage to vehicles.

What types of repair methods are used for spalling? Repairs typically involve removing loose concrete, patching affected areas, and applying protective coatings to prevent future damage.
